Alligator Harbor Aquatic Preserve very much represents the natural beauty of North Florida. The relatively undeveloped lands surrounding Alligator Harbor aid in preserving the peaceful idyllic conditions encountered on its waters. Its shallow sand bars and Phipps Preserve, located at the tip of Alligator Point, provide essential habitat for a number of migratory nesting shorebirds.
Along with the Guana Buffer Preserve, the Guana River Marsh Aquatic Preserve serves as the hub and headquarters of the Guana Tolomato Matanzas National Estuarine Research Reserve (GTM Research Reserve). The estuary and uplands of the Guana River has been a valued resource for centuries of human populations with many changes taking place over time.
